Output 34c042c338bdb20a0a9db0ca4c4db2ff73a0681a0f622c0deaf7a1ade59e9a51:13

value
3000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c375ebd993161a6c30b2ad815c3f751d844d30d0 OP_EQUAL
address
3KWWxGMGKW7GW1xcG3SdttKucNUZvYRRWG
transaction
34c042c338bdb20a0a9db0ca4c4db2ff73a0681a0f622c0deaf7a1ade59e9a51
confirmations
305053
spent
true